Scope and Content

Valentine card published by an unknown publisher featuring an illustration red/pink poppies in a green vase with "Cupid's Greeting" to the left of the vase. The inside of the card features a Valentine's Day poem: "If I could find the fairies / That snuggle in this flower, / Or Swing on dewy spider webs / Through glittering moon-lit hours, / I'd ask the little fairies / To take these halting lines / And mis them up with moonbeams / And everything that shines / And lay them where you'd find them / The first thing you would do / To tell you that the one I love / My dearie is just you."
